Dimming Protocol Interoperability

Global projects demand integration with diverse control architectures. Chinese manufacturing leaders design drivers to ensure compatibility with Phase-cut (TRIAC/ELV), 0-10V/1-10V, DALI-2, and advanced wireless networks like Casambi and Zigbee, eliminating flicker across the entire dimming range.

Anti-Glare & Visual Comfort

Architects prioritize low Unified Glare Ratings (UGR). High-quality adjustable downlights incorporate deep-recessed architectures, secondary reflector optics, and honeycomb louver attachments to achieve UGR < 16, safeguarding optical health while directing precise luminescent beams.

Thermal Stability & Lifespan

Extended longevity relies on effective thermal dissipation. Advanced fixtures utilize heavy-grade extruded 6063 aluminum heat sinks and high-grade thermal interface materials, maintaining LED junction temperatures well below the threshold to secure 50,000+ hour lifespans.

Spectrum Precision & CRI

Premium installations demand excellent color accuracy. Modern spotlight assemblies utilize premium COB (Chip-on-Board) packages that guarantee a Color Rendering Index (CRI) of Ra > 90 and R9 > 50, rendering surfaces, textures, and structural materials in their true hues.

Global Compliance, Standardization, and Certifications

Exporting high-end lighting systems worldwide requires adherence to strict global certification frameworks. Compliance ensures safety, performance, and smooth customs clearance. Experienced Chinese manufacturers invest heavily in laboratory testing and certification audits to secure global market access:

  • Europe (CE, RoHS, TUV): Ensures the fixtures comply with European safety, electromagnetic compatibility (EMC), and environmental hazard directives.
  • North America (UL/cUL Listed, ETL): Verifies that spotlight drivers and mechanical housings satisfy UL 1598 standards for safety in wet or dry installations.
  • Australia & Oceania (SAA, RCM): Confirms conformance to localized electrical wiring safety standards (AS/NZS 60598).
  • Middle East (SASO, G-Mark): Meets the rigorous environmental, thermal, and voltage requirements of the Gulf region.

Key Architectural Application Scenarios

Adjustable spotlights provide the foundation for modern spatial design, offering flexible control over light direction, beam angle, and intensity. Below are typical application scenarios:

Luxury Hospitality & Suite Spaces

Creating intimate ambiances via Dim-to-Warm (3000K to 1800K) control channels. Seamlessly shifts from bright day settings to warm evening environments, matching guest circadian rhythms.

Museums & High-End Art Galleries

Utilizing zoomable beam lenses and high CRI (95+) to precisely frame artwork. Eliminates ultraviolet radiation and hot spots, preserving delicate pigments and historic canvases.

High-End Retail & Flagship Stores

High-intensity spotlights draw focus to merchandise, while adjustable dimming creates hierarchy. True color rendering highlights textures and fabrics, helping to drive customer engagement.

Corporate Offices & Modern Workspaces

Linear magnetic track systems reduce eye strain with anti-glare louvers. Automatic adjustments balance daylight levels, supporting productivity and energy-saving goals.

Evolving Technological Trends in Spotlight Manufacturing

The spotlight industry is evolving rapidly, driven by smart control integration and energy efficiency goals. A key development is the growth of Human-Centric Lighting (HCL). These systems program brightness and color temperatures to follow natural daylight patterns, improving wellness and comfort in interior spaces.

Another trend is the miniaturization of mechanical systems, as seen in ultra-slim magnetic track systems. These systems provide clean, low-profile aesthetics, allowing designers to easily move, swap, and adjust spotlight modules along electrified rails without requiring tools or rewiring.

How do you verify color consistency across manufacturing batches?
We use strict 3-step MacAdam Ellipse binning (SDCM < 3) to maintain color consistency. Every batch of LED chips is verified in our integrating sphere testing system, ensuring identical light output and color temperature across multiple project phases.
What testing procedures do spotlights undergo before shipment?
Each spotlight undergoes a multi-stage quality control process: component inspection, thermal performance checks, light distribution analysis, high-voltage resistance testing, and an 8 to 24-hour continuous burn-in/aging test to identify and prevent early failures.
How does your factory address anti-glare requirements in commercial designs?
We design our products with deep-recessed LED light sources, precise secondary reflectors, and optional honeycomb louvers. These design features keep light out of the normal field of view, minimizing glare and helping to achieve comfortable UGR levels (UGR < 16 to 19) for work and rest areas.
